Signed-off-by: Petr Machata Acked-by: Jiri Pirko Signed-off-by: Ido Schimmel --- dr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lxsw/reg.h | 110 ++++++++++++++++++++++ 1 file changed, 110 insertions(+) diff --git a/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lxsw/reg.h b/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lxsw/reg.h index 5c5f63289468..197599890bdf 100644 --- a/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lxsw/reg.h +++ b/drivers/net/ethernet/mellanox/mlxsw/reg.h @@ -9185,6 +9185,115 @@ static inline void mlxsw_reg_mtpppc_pack(char *payload, u16 ing, u16 egr) mlxsw_reg_mtpppc_egr_timestamp_message_type_set(payload, egr); } +/* MTPPTR - Time Precision Packet Timestamping Reading + * --------------------------------------------------- + * The MTPPTR is used for reading the per port PTP timestamp FIFO. + * There is a trap for packets which are latched to the timestamp FIFO, thus the + * SW knows which FIFO to read. Note that packets enter the FIFO before been + * trapped. The sequence number is used to synchronize the timestamp FIFO + * entries and the trapped packets. + * Reserved when Spectrum-2. + */ + +#define M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_ID 0x9091 +#define M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_BASE_LEN 0x10 /* base length, without records */ +#define M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_LEN 0x10 /* record length */ +#define M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_MAX_COUNT 4 +#define M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_LEN (M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_BASE_LEN + \ +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_LEN * M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_MAX_COUNT) + +MLXSW_REG_DEFINE(mtpptr, M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_ID, M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_LEN); + +/* reg_mtpptr_local_port + * Not supported for CPU port. + * Access: Index +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32(reg, mtpptr, local_port, 0x00, 16, 8); + +enum mlxsw_reg_mtpptr_dir { +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_DIR_INGRESS,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_DIR_EGRESS, +}; + +/* reg_mtpptr_dir + * Direction. + * Access: Index +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32(reg, mtpptr, dir, 0x00, 0, 1); + +/* reg_mtpptr_clr + * Clear the records. + * Access: OP +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32(reg, mtpptr, clr, 0x04, 31, 1); + +/* reg_mtpptr_num_rec + * Number of valid records in the response + * Range 0.. cap_ptp_timestamp_fifo + * Access: RO +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32(reg, mtpptr, num_rec, 0x08, 0, 4); + +/* reg_mtpptr_rec_message_type + * MessageType field as defined by IEEE 1588 Each bit corresponds to a value + * (e.g. Bit0: Sync, Bit1: Delay_Req) + * Access: RO +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32_INDEXED(reg, mtpptr, rec_message_type,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_BASE_LEN, 8, 4,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_LEN, 0, false); + +/* reg_mtpptr_rec_domain_number + * DomainNumber field as defined by IEEE 1588 + * Access: RO +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32_INDEXED(reg, mtpptr, rec_domain_number,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_BASE_LEN, 0, 8,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_LEN, 0, false); + +/* reg_mtpptr_rec_sequence_id + * SequenceId field as defined by IEEE 1588 + * Access: RO +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32_INDEXED(reg, mtpptr, rec_sequence_id,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_BASE_LEN, 0, 16,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_LEN, 0x4, false); + +/* reg_mtpptr_rec_timestamp_high + * Timestamp of when the PTP packet has passed through the port Units of PLL + * clock time. + * For Spectrum-1 the PLL clock is 156.25Mhz and PLL clock time is 6.4nSec. + * Access: RO +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32_INDEXED(reg, mtpptr, rec_timestamp_high,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_BASE_LEN, 0, 32,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_LEN, 0x8, false); + +/* reg_mtpptr_rec_timestamp_low + * See rec_timestamp_high. + * Access: RO + */ +MLXSW_ITEM32_INDEXED(reg, mtpptr, rec_timestamp_low,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_BASE_LEN, 0, 32, + MLXSW_REG_MTPPTR_REC_LEN, 0xC, false); + +static inline void mlxsw_reg_mtpptr_unpack(const char *payload, + unsigned int rec, + u8 *p_message_type, + u8 *p_domain_number, + u16 *p_sequence_id, + u64 *p_timestamp) +{ + u32 timestamp_high, timestamp_low; + + *p_message_type = mlxsw_reg_mtpptr_rec_message_type_get(payload, rec); + *p_domain_number = mlxsw_reg_mtpptr_rec_domain_number_get(payload, rec); + *p_sequence_id = mlxsw_reg_mtpptr_rec_sequence_id_get(payload, rec); + timestamp_high = mlxsw_reg_mtpptr_rec_timestamp_high_get(payload, rec); + timestamp_low = mlxsw_reg_mtpptr_rec_timestamp_low_get(payload, rec); + *p_timestamp = (u64)timestamp_high << 32 | timestamp_low; +} + /* MTPTPT - Monitoring Precision Time Protocol Trap Register * --------------------------------------------------------- * This register is used for configuring under which trap to deliver PTP @@ -10292,6 +10401,7 @@ static const struct mlxsw_reg_info *mlxsw_reg_infos[] = { MLXSW_REG(mgpc), MLXSW_REG(mprs), MLXSW_REG(mtpppc), + MLXSW_REG(mtpptr), MLXSW_REG(mtptpt), MLXSW_REG(mgpir), MLXSW_REG(tngcr), -- 2.20.1
